Output 0043b6bae1d70f94c68fc833d250ccf5cdcc898d1bf02affe3239ad9b9de683a:0

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6e1f4e22b319aca3e085c1a15338283168e4762 OP_EQUAL
address
3MHDDLJVebFnNEWU3wSsyYUmbaVHWKUap7
transaction
0043b6bae1d70f94c68fc833d250ccf5cdcc898d1bf02affe3239ad9b9de683a
spent
true